IE Spartan

IE 11 es probablemente el navegador más estable, rápido y con mayor integración disponible para Windows (y con mayores funcionalidades a falta de extensiones), sin embargo los desarrolladores web (yo incluido) nos acostumbramos tanto al condicional <!–[if IE] del pasado que hemos saboteado el comportamiento de nuestras web con IE que en sus versiones anteriores (hasta IE8) no respondía de manera estándar. Ahora, desde IE10 y 11, el comportamiento del navegador es por decir poco excepcional, renderizado perfecto y tremendamente rápido, pero muchas webs aún tienen el condicional que muestra una versión “cutre” para IE y no aprovechan las nuevas versiones y funcionalidades, por esto todo indica que el nuevo nombre de IE es “IE Spartan” (like halo), así se pasará por alto el condicional y se podrá disfrutar de una tremenda experiencia en toda la web al tiempo que se renueva el pensamiento obsoleto de que IE es un mal navegador, posicionandolo como una nueva herramienta y una nueva marca. Tremendamente prometedor.
Desde hace más de un año que mi navegador móvil es IE exclusivamente por la sincronización que ofrece entre el PC, celular y tablet y por el excelente uso de batería (chrome es una basura en este tema), Opera es mi navegador de trabajo (el developers tools es muy bueno), recientemente Firefox con su versión Developers Edition me ha conquistado, espero con ansias Spartan para así comparar y ver que nos trae Microsoft esta vez que lo ha estado haciendo tremendamente bien.

Lanzado Joomla 3.3

Hoy se ha hecho estable Joomla 3.3, estamos un paso más cerca y a solo 5 meses de Joomla 3.5 LTS (soporte extendido).
Si aún estás utilizando Joomla 2.5.x tienes soporte hasta final de este año, luego se recomienda migrar. La migración a Joomla 3.x desde 2.5.x “en teoría” no es dramática ni drástica, eso si no utilizas más que Joomla, si se te ha ocurrido utilizar un módulo, un plugin o un componente adicional, lo mejor es que pruebes en un ambiente controlado antes de migrar a Joomla 3.x.
El método de actualización es el tradicional, simple click en actualizar.
update-joomla-3 update-joomla-3-parte2

Soporte SVG en WordPress

error-svg-wordpress¿Cuantas veces has visto este error en WordPress? y es que hoy en día un website que se preste de serlo no sobrevive sin el uso (o abuso) de archivos SVG, entonces, ¿porqué aún no tenemos soporte para ellos en WordPress?
Si es tu caso y necesitas añadir soporte SVG a tu site, este sencillo snipet te ayudará en la tarea:
function cc_mime_types( $mimes ){
$mimes['svg'] = 'image/svg+xml';
return $mimes;
}
add_filter( 'upload_mimes', 'cc_mime_types' );

Propuestas indecorosas

Usualmente recibo propuestas de todo tipo (relacionadas con servicios Web), tal vez peco de desconfiado, pero le sigo la caña a muy pocas.
Aún hoy, en pleno 2013 recibo mails solicitando “intercambio de enlaces”, incluso he recibido correos de gente que parece disgustada porque no contesté a su solicitud absurda, o quienes no paran de enviar el mismo mail, por ejemplo este: Continuar leyendo “Propuestas indecorosas”

Eligiendo el Lenguaje Apropiado para Desarrollo Web

Recientemente y por el calor del día lancé un comentario en twitter https://twitter.com/#!/johnnydc/status/195918555491995648 que dejé llegar a facebook http://www.facebook.com/johnny.de.castro/posts/10150769545781358, el punto es que el comentario generó un par de respuestas online y otras offline, pero sobre todo despertó en mí el interés por aclarar lo que considero un punto válido frente a la elección de las herramientas para el desarrollo de proyectos enfocados a la Web.

Continuar leyendo “Eligiendo el Lenguaje Apropiado para Desarrollo Web”

El valor de las ideas.


Cuantas cosas podemos hacer con una idea…
Yo acostumbraba proteger mis ideas, pero se me ocurre que no le pertenecen a nadie, bueno, pero si lo pienso bien más vale cuidar las ideas…
con una idea puedo… comprarme una gaseosa… huumm… no, se me hace que no… me aceptas una idea en canje? … 🙁 porqué no? vamos que es una buena idea.
Te vendo mi última idea. no lo se… dame 15 ideas malas porque mi idea es una buena.
jajajaaaaa… bueno, supongo que amanecí de buenas 😉  aquí el punto es mostrar que una idea por si sola no vale mucho, el ocultar una idea solo conlleva que esa idea nunca conozca el mundo y el mundo nunca se entere de su existencia. Una idea no es ni buena ni mala por si misma, mira que yo tomo muchisima coca cola y se que es agua negra que sabe raro y tiene gas, pero la tomo, a mi se me ocurre que la coca cola no es en si misma una buena idea, pero alguien la convirtió en un buen negocio.
Una idea no vale NADA, lo importante es que esa idea se tomada y moldeada para ser llevada a la realidad, con gracia, con empeño, con fuerza y fiereza, usando conexiones, conocimiento, amigos, situaciones, capital y todo lo necesario para ponerla a prueba y en marcha.
No temas compartir tus ideas, lo peor que puede pasar es que alguien haga lo que eres incapaz de conseguir.

El diseño Web y la productividad

—No tendría un sabor muy bueno, me temo. . .
—Solo no — le interrumpió con cierta impaciencia el Caballero — pero no puedes imaginarte qué diferencia si lo mezclas con otras cosas…
LEWIS CARROLL, Alicia a través del espejo.

Como empresa o freelancer una de las cosas que más impacientan e interesan es el ser productivo, y conseguir que los demás sean productivos mientras trabajan para ti, el “throughput” es lo más importante. Sin embargo muchas cosas se pierden en el camino, ya que al igual que la seguridad y la usabilidad de un sistema son inversamente proporcionales.
Continuar leyendo “El diseño Web y la productividad”